Responsibilities

Essential Functions:

Works closely with Radiologist to perform diagnostic sonographic exams. Exercises professional judgment in performance of services and maintains a demeanor complimentary to quality care. Delivers appropriate care while recognizing patient conditions and ensuring successful completion of procedures. Complies with all state and federal regulations applicable to each modality. Adheres to Orlando Health mission statements and commitment to excellence standards. Assesses the patients physical condition and age-specific needs. Provides instructions that achieve patient cooperation and desired results. Performs proper patient identification, acquires patients clinical history, and assures that the information is accurately documented. Positions patient equipment associated devices and manipulates technical factors to achieve high-quality images for interpretation. Assesses diagnostic images for technical quality, proper annotation, and patient identification, ensuring that all relative anatomy is demonstrated. Comprehends and complies with Quality Control standards and participates in all Quality Control tasks. Administers medical aid as required for any emergency situation. Applies appropriate standard precautions and personal protective equipment to prevent cross-contamination of contagious diseases. Assists in supervision of student sonographers and training of new sonographers. Utilizes all Corporate Radiology computer systems effectively and accurately. Ensures safety of all customers. Maintains reasonably regular punctual attendance consistent with Orlando Health policies, the ADA FMLA, and other federal, state, and local standards. Maintains compliance with all Orlando Health policies and procedures. Follows established standards of practice for image processing and interpretation. Maintains cleanliness of work area and equipment. Maintains well-stocked and organized work areas. May be required to work at any facility. Provides patient transport.

Qualifications

Education and Training:

  • Graduate of an accredited school of sonography and meets American Registry of Diagnostic Medical Sonographer (ARDMS) eligibility guidelines.

Licensure and Certification:

  • Registered Diagnostic Medical Sonographer (RDMS) registered through the American Registry of Diagnostic Medical Sonographers (ARDMS).
  • Registered Diagnostic Cardiac Sonographer (RDCS) through the American Registry of Diagnostic Medical Sonographers (ARDMS).
  • Registered Cardiac Sonographer (RCS) through Cardiovascular Credentialing International (CCI).
  • Maintains current Basic Life Support (BLS) and Healthcare Provider certificate.
  • For Maternal Fetal Medicine Sonography - Must maintain ARDMS physics registry and ARDMS OBGYN registry.
  • Prefer Sonographer also have the following three (3) NTQR certifications: • Cervical Length Education and Review (CLEAR) • Nuchal Translucency • Nasal Bone
  • For Pediatric Congenital Sonography - Must maintain registries that apply to the Pediatric Congenital Sonography position. • RDCS and/or RCS and/or RDMS.

Experience:

  • Experience in Maternal Fetal Medicine sonography with knowledge of routine ultrasound procedures, which may include invasive procedures such as amniocentesis, Chorionic Villus Sampling, Doppler 3D4D, and pediatric cardiac sonography.
  • OR Experience in Pediatric Congenital sonography with ability to perform routine advanced and fetal echocardiology exams, including but not limited to 2-D and M-Mode Echocardiography exams, Color Flow, and Spectral Doppler.
